Malleus sends all of Sage’s Island to sleep in Book 7 so that they might enjoy “unending happiness...without sorrow, where you will never lose a single person—not friends, not family.”
For Idia this seems to manifest as a dream world where human-Otho is alive and starting his first year at Royal Sword Academy, and Idia begins his third year at Night Raven College.
After a phone call with Ortho he enjoys an entire day of online gaming with Muscle Red.
We then see a recreation of Idia’s first day at NRC: he runs into Malleus in the courtyard just as he did in reality, but this time they have a conversation about Roaring Drago, and Malleus has not forgotten about orientation.
Originally Idia becomes flustered when Malleus seems to be mocking his anxiety and runs away to his dorm room, breaking a promise to robot-Ortho that they would attend the ceremony together.
In his dream they are joined by Lilia, and seem to all go to the ceremony together. Idia may have a vice-housewarden in his dream.
Both Idia and Leona reflect on how the ceremony was “as boring as ever” (Idia: “Nothing happening is the ideal scenario”), insinuating that neither Grim nor the prefect exist in Idia’s idillic dream.
Idia has another phone conversation with Ortho, commenting, “You’re an extrovert, unlike me…I’m happy for you.”

As someone who is autistic and has BPD and CPTSD and loads of trauma yes you sometimes need to change how you interact with others to keep people around
When I was 13 I hit the few friends I had when I was angry
I had to change that in order to keep those friendships
When I was in my early 20s if I was losing an disagreement with my husband I would threaten to kill myself. My husband told me it hurt him and was cruel and manipulative behaviour, because it was.
So I worked hard to change that to keep my relationship
It's easy to say "I shouldn't have to change for others" and that's true to an extent. You shouldn't change your interests or passions or dim your light. And you should have space to be imperfect and flawed and not have to pretend your ugly bits aren't real. But if something you are doing it causing other people harm you kinda need to change that.
That's called "living in a society"
People adapt to each other and make space for each other in their lives. You adapt to them and they adapt to you
You start being more diligent about throwing away the empty toilet roll because it really bothers them. They start warning you before they run the blender because you hate loud noises
I stopped threatening to kill myself because I was mad I was losing an argument and my husband stopped being so vocally judgemental amount media he personally dislikes
There is a certain type of person who heard the phrase "your emotions are valid" and took that to mean "my emotional reactions and my behaviour are always objectively correct because my emotions are valid and if you have an emotional response or react to what I'm doing negatively then you are wrong and you can't be hurt because my emotions are valid"
And that's a recipe for disaster
Your emotions are valid to feel. They are how you feel and there are reasons you feel the way you do
However, your reactions and behaviour are something you can learn to control and can be irrational
We live in a society and we as people change each other as we interact and that isn't necessarily a bad thing
